Madonna spends a day with her children and MUCH younger beau in NYC

Madonna spent a day with her children and beau, Ahlamalik Williams, at an immersive Van Gogh exhibit in New York City on Wednesday. The 62-year-old hitmaker chronicled the experience in a video that was shared to her Instagram account, where her children could be seen taking in all that the showing had to offer while her 27-year-old beau showed off his best moves for the camera.

Emily Ratajkowski and Amy Schumer speak at the Tribeca Festival in NYC

Emily Ratajkowski and Amy Schumer teamed up to discuss their careers, roles as storytellers and friends at the 2021 Tribeca Festival in New York City on Friday. The longtime pals, who worked together on 2018's I Feel Pretty, looked thrilled to reunite on stage at Spring Studios to provide insight on their close relationship and professional lives.
